Plea Bargaining May Cost Aiken County Missing Funds Recovery
Former Aiken County Clerk Cleo J. Scott pleaded nolo contendere to misconduct in office and was jailed for six months before being paroled. The county auditor seeks recovery of about 45 378 dollars via surety bonds, but loss claims face delays as the Attorney General weighs civil and criminal records and awaits amended proof of loss.

Final Tributes for Hubert Humphrey Draw Thousands
The two hour funeral at House of Hope Presbyterian Church drew about 3 000 mourners including President Carter and Vice President Mondale. Speakers praised Humphrey for energy and connection to his people before he was buried at Lakewood Cemetery in Minneapolis.

Mideast Talks Open with Reiterated Demands and Positions
Opening talks in Jerusalem feature Egypt pressing for Palestinian statehood and full Israeli withdrawal from all territories occupied since 1967. U S envoy Cyrus Vance endorses Palestinians' legitimate rights while urging a settlement based on withdrawal and recognition of their future self-determination. Dayan stresses concessions and mutual agreement as path to peace. negotiations focus on the fate of 1.1 million Palestinians in the West Bank and Gaza Strip.

Aiken County to Review Public Defender Funding Tonight
Aiken County Council holds a 6 p.m. work session on Richland Avenue to address funding and staffing for the Public Defender's office led by John W. Harte Jr. Judge Peeples supports expansion, while chairman Carrol H. Warner suggests adding indigent claims investigations by the health care officer.

State workers push for higher pay in SCSEA meeting
At the Heart of Aiken Restaurant the SCSEA urged lawmakers to fund merit raises and grant a seven percent salary increase plus a $300 supplement to bring pay in line with the regional and national averages. The proposal includes a longevity plan for employees at max salary and highlights high resignation rates for higher paying jobs.
